Timeline

2025 – 2026
  • Data & AI Engineer (intern) at Capgemini Sweden, deployed to Telia
  • Built RAG-powered chat assistants using ADK, integrating Confluence and Jira via MCP
  • Built Evalgen: web scraping → LLM processing → QA evaluation dataset
  • Developed observability tooling for agentic systems (session dashboard tracking token usage, latency, and cost)
  • Designed event-driven GCP billing automation: Budget Alert → Pub/Sub → Eventarc → Cloud Run Function → Billing API
  • Delivered MCP-enabled chatbot prototype in 1 day, unblocking a project stalled for weeks
  • Worked alongside data engineers on Spark-based pipelines (Arcus) and on-prem Kubernetes clusters
  • Completed GCP Professional Cloud Developer study path and Vertex AI / ADK / RAG training
